Vehicle occupant restraint system and method for operating a vehicle occupant restraint system
11491939 · 2022-11-08 · ·

The invention describes a vehicle occupant restraint system (2) comprising a control unit and at least two restraint elements (8, 10) for the protection of lower extremities (6, 6′, 7, 7′) in the area of a footwell (4) of a vehicle of a vehicle occupant seated in a particular vehicle seat of the vehicle, wherein a first restraint element (8) is configured as a knee airbag module (12), wherein a second restraint element (10) is provided for mounting into the footwell (4) of the vehicle, especially in an area of the footwell (4) of the vehicle arranged in the vehicle longitudinal direction (x) ahead of the knee airbag module (12), wherein, in a situation of restraint, the control unit can differentiate between different given situations, wherein the given situation can be determined via a vehicle seat position and parameters relating to vehicle occupants, wherein, in the situation of restraint, when a situation is given in which the vehicle seat (5) is in a position shifted backwards, especially in a position shifted backwards compared to the standard position, and the vehicle occupant is a short and/or light person, the control unit only activates the foot airbag module (16) of the second restraint element (10).

OCCUPANT'S LEG RESTRAINT DEVICE AND AIRBAG FOR OCCUPANT'S LEG RESTRAINT DEVICE
20170232920 · 2017-08-17 · ·

Provided is an occupant's leg restraint device suitable for restraining the legs of an occupant when an automobile has an oblique collision or an offset barrier collision. The occupant's leg restraint device has an airbag and an inflator for supplying gas to the lower part of the airbag to inflate the airbag, and the airbag has a first panel on the occupant side and a second panel on the side opposite thereto. An upper part of the inside of the airbag is divided into small chambers by vertical separating panels that are joined to the first panel and the second panel and that extend vertically. In a state where the airbag has inflated, recessed portions having a depth of 20 to 40 mm are formed in the occupant-side surface of the airbag along the vertical separating panels.

Active bolster

An active bolster for a vehicle is provided, wherein the bolster comprises an expansible hollow interior that is inflatable and is self-supporting in both an inflated and in an uninflated position. The bolster has an inflator module for inflating the expansible hollow interior. The bolster has an inner wall for projecting inwardly into the vehicle and away from the side of the vehicle on inflation of the expansible hollow interior. The bolster may have a relatively non-expansible component located between a first expansible chamber and a second expansible chamber. The bolster may comprise an outer wall having an attachment portion for attaching the outer wall to a portion of the side of the vehicle.

LEG PROTECTION DEVICE FOR AN OCCUPANT PROTECTION SYSTEM OF A VEHICLE

The present disclosure relates to a leg protection device for an occupant protection system of a vehicle. The leg protection device includes an airbag module. The airbag module includes an airbag and a gas generator that inflates the airbag to a deployed state such that the airbag is disposed in the footwell and in front of a vehicle seat. The airbag includes a first chamber and a second chamber fluidically connected to the first chamber. The first chamber and the second chamber are deployed in the footwell to protect an occupant when the airbag is set in the deployed state. The first chamber is connected to the second chamber by a flexible connection region that diverts the airbag along the object in any spatial direction when the airbag encounters the object during deployment in the footwell.

Leg restraining airbag

An apparatus, system, and method for helping to protect occupants of a vehicle in the event of a collision. The apparatus comprising an inflatable tube having a first and second end connected to the floor of the vehicle and a middle portion therebetween and an inflator that is actuatable to direct inflation fluid into the inflatable tube in response to a vehicle collision. The inflatable tube is configured to inflate and deploy from the vehicle floor in response to receiving inflation fluid from the inflator. The middle portion extends from the floor and forms an arch into which the lower legs and/or feet of the occupant can move into in response to a collision and be restrained.

Vehicle airbag control system

A vehicle airbag control system has an airbag module, a detector and an electronic controller. The airbag module has an airbag that is configured to be positioned below a vehicle floor panel in an undeployed state. The airbag that is configured to be positioned to be above the vehicle floor panel in the deployed state. The detector is configured to detect a presence of an obstruction over the airbag module at a location above the vehicle floor panel. The electronic controller is programmed to deploy the airbag based on a detected result of the detector.
